President Dr Muizzu sends Azerbaijan Independence Day greetings

President Dr Mohamed Muizzu has sent messages of congratulations to Azerbaijan’s President Ilham Aliyev and Prime Minister Ali Asadov to mark the country’s Independence Day.
In a letter addressed to President Aliyev, President Muizzu noted that the Maldives and Azerbaijan were approaching the 20th anniversary of diplomatic relations. He expressed hope that the longstanding ties between the two countries, built on mutual respect, trust and cooperation, would continue to grow stronger in the years ahead.
In his message to Prime Minister Asadov, President Muizzu highlighted the “strong and stable” relationship between the Maldives and Azerbaijan, pointing to the shared commitment to mutual understanding and closer cooperation. He also voiced confidence that bilateral ties would continue to expand in areas of common interest for the benefit of both nations.
The Maldivian president extended his personal wishes for the good health and wellbeing of the Azerbaijani leaders, while also expressing hopes for continued peace, prosperity and progress for the people of Azerbaijan.
President Muizzu also reiterated the sentiments in a post on his official X account, where he said Azerbaijan had made significant progress since gaining independence and had pursued development in line with the aspirations of its people.
Azerbaijan marks Independence Day each year on 28 May, commemorating the declaration of the Azerbaijan Democratic Republic in 1918.
